What is a paint apprentice?

Paint Apprentices are entry-level workers who learn the skills and techniques required to become professional painters. They typically work under the supervision of experienced painters, assisting with tasks such as preparing surfaces, applying paint, and cleaning up job sites. Through hands-on training and sometimes formal instruction, paint apprentices develop knowledge of different painting tools, materials, and safety procedures. This role is often the first step in a painting career, leading to opportunities for advancement as skills are gained.

What skills and qualifications are needed to thrive as a paint apprentice?

To thrive as a Paint Apprentice, you need basic knowledge of painting techniques, surface preparation, and safety practices, often gained through on-the-job training or vocational programs. Familiarity with tools like sprayers, brushes, rollers, and safety equipment is essential, and OSHA safety certification is often beneficial. Attention to detail, willingness to learn, and good teamwork skills help apprentices stand out in this role. These skills and qualities are important to ensure high-quality finishes, maintain a safe work environment, and support the progression to more advanced painting positions.

What are some common challenges paint apprentices face during their training period?

Paint Apprentices often encounter challenges such as mastering various application techniques, working efficiently in tight or awkward spaces, and ensuring consistent quality under time constraints. They must also learn to properly prepare surfaces, select the right materials, and adhere to safety standards, all while adapting to different work environments. Close collaboration with experienced painters and other trades is key to overcoming these challenges and building strong foundational skills.

What is the difference between Paint Apprentice vs Painter?

AspectPaint ApprenticePainter
CredentialsTypically no formal certifications; on-the-job trainingHigh school diploma or equivalent; experience preferred
Work EnvironmentLearning environment, supervised tasksIndependent or team-based painting projects
Job ResponsibilitiesAssisting with prep work, learning techniquesApplying paint, finishing surfaces

The main difference is that a Paint Apprentice is in training, gaining skills under supervision, while a Painter is a skilled worker performing painting tasks independently. Apprentices focus on learning, whereas Painters execute projects with more responsibility and experience.

Can you do a paint apprenticeship?

Yes, a paint apprenticeship is a common way to learn the trade of painting and decorating. Apprenticeships typically combine on-the-job training with classroom instruction and may require a minimum age, a high school diploma or equivalent, and physical ability to perform painting tasks. They usually last 1 to 4 years and can lead to certification or licensing in some regions.

How to become a paint apprentice?

To become a paint apprentice, individuals typically need a high school diploma or equivalent and should apply through local painting contractors or unions. Gaining basic skills in painting tools and safety procedures, and being willing to learn on the job, are essential steps; some programs may require passing a skills assessment or background check.
